Activities funded

  • Creating and distributing free promotional materials on mental health resources and programs
  • Preparing or adapting mental health outreach materials on a specific theme
  • Hiring qualified speakers or facilitators for member-focused events

Documents Needed

  • Completed application form
  • Written quotes from independent third parties
  • Quotes describing the proposed eligible expenses

Eligibility

Who is eligible?

  • National agricultural organizations
  • Provincial agricultural organizations in Ontario
  • Agricultural producer groups
  • Affiliated groups in the agricultural sector

Eligible expenses

  • Production and distribution of free promotional materials on mental health resources and programs
  • Preparation or adaptation of mental health promotional materials
  • Speaker or facilitator fees for eligible member-focused events

Eligible geographic areas

  • Ontario
  • Canada

Processing and Agreement

  • An acknowledgment email is sent within five business days of submission.
  • Incomplete applications are not assessed and applicants are notified by email.
  • Complete applications are reviewed for eligibility and the admissibility of the proposed activities.
  • Approval or refusal is communicated by email, and approved applicants also receive an approval letter.
  • Approved applicants must sign the approval letter and complete the required registrations and final reimbursement and reporting steps.
